Nicholas Piggin
|
6290602709
mm: add PageWaiters indicating tasks are waiting for a page bit
|
8 年之前 |
Aaron Lu
|
6fcb52a56f
thp: reduce usage of huge zero page's atomic counter
|
8 年之前 |
Mel Gorman
|
68eb0731c4
mm, pagevec: release/reacquire lru_lock on pgdat change
|
9 年之前 |
Mel Gorman
|
599d0c954f
mm, vmscan: move LRU lists to node
|
9 年之前 |
Mel Gorman
|
a52633d8e9
mm, vmscan: move lru_lock to the node
|
9 年之前 |
Kirill A. Shutemov
|
800d8c63b2
shmem: add huge pages support
|
9 年之前 |
Lukasz Odzioba
|
8f182270df
mm/swap.c: flush lru pvecs on compound page arrival
|
9 年之前 |
Wang Sheng-Hui
|
f3a932baa7
mm: introduce dedicated WQ_MEM_RECLAIM workqueue to do lru_add_drain_all
|
9 年之前 |
Ming Li
|
a4a921aa5c
mm/swap.c: put activate_page_pvecs and other pagevecs together
|
9 年之前 |
Kirill A. Shutemov
|
aa88b68c3b
thp: keep huge zero page pinned until tlb flush
|
9 年之前 |
Kirill A. Shutemov
|
ea1754a084
mm, fs: remove remaining PAGE_CACHE_* and page_cache_{get,release} usage
|
9 年之前 |
Kirill A. Shutemov
|
09cbfeaf1a
mm, fs: get rid of PAGE_CACHE_* and page_cache_{get,release} macros
|
9 年之前 |
Dan Williams
|
3565fce3a6
mm, x86: get_user_pages() for dax mappings
|
9 年之前 |
Minchan Kim
|
10853a0392
mm: move lazily freed pages to inactive list
|
9 年之前 |
Kirill A. Shutemov
|
e90309c9f7
thp: allow mlocked THP again
|
9 年之前 |
Kirill A. Shutemov
|
ddc58f27f9
mm: drop tail page refcounting
|
9 年之前 |
Kirill A. Shutemov
|
1d798ca3f1
mm: make compound_head() robust
|
9 年之前 |
Vladimir Davydov
|
33c3fc71c8
mm: introduce idle page tracking
|
10 年之前 |
Kirill A. Shutemov
|
73933b3315
mm: drop bogus VM_BUG_ON_PAGE assert in put_page() codepath
|
10 年之前 |
Naoya Horiguchi
|
822fc61367
mm: don't call __page_cache_release for hugetlb
|
10 年之前 |
Minchan Kim
|
cc5993bd7b
mm: rename deactivate_page to deactivate_file_page
|
10 年之前 |
Linus Torvalds
|
6bec003528
Merge branch 'for-3.20/bdi' of git://git.kernel.dk/linux-block
|
10 年之前 |
Kirill A. Shutemov
|
27ba0644ea
rmap: drop support of non-linear mappings
|
10 年之前 |
Christoph Hellwig
|
97b713ba3e
fs: kill BDI_CAP_SWAP_BACKED
|
10 年之前 |
Michal Hocko
|
aabfb57296
mm: memcontrol: do not kill uncharge batching in free_pages_and_swap_cache
|
10 年之前 |
Johannes Weiner
|
747db954ca
mm: memcontrol: use page lists for uncharge batching
|
11 年之前 |
Johannes Weiner
|
0a31bc97c8
mm: memcontrol: rewrite uncharge API
|
11 年之前 |
Johannes Weiner
|
00501b531c
mm: memcontrol: rewrite charge API
|
11 年之前 |
Mel Gorman
|
24b7e5819a
mm: pagemap: avoid unnecessary overhead when tracepoints are deactivated
|
11 年之前 |
Hugh Dickins
|
eb39d618f9
mm: replace init_page_accessed by __SetPageReferenced
|
11 年之前 |